Understanding the Role of Data Analysis

In recent years, the conversation surrounding menstrual health has shifted dramatically. As consumers become more conscious of their choices, the demand for sustainable sanitary pads has surged. However, innovation in this field does not happen in a vacuum; it is heavily reliant on data analysis.

Why Data Analysis Matters

Data analysis plays an essential role in developing effective and environmentally friendly products. By leveraging data, companies can:

  • Understand consumer preferences and behaviors: Through surveys and sales data, manufacturers can determine what features are most desired by consumers. For example, many women are increasingly seeking biodegradable options, leading companies to prioritize eco-friendly materials in their product lines.
  • Identify material performance under different conditions: By analyzing how different materials hold up during various activities, such as exercising or swimming, manufacturers can create more effective sanitary products. This knowledge ensures that products are not only sustainable but also functional in real-world scenarios.
  • Evaluate environmental impacts effectively: Data analysis can help quantify the carbon footprint of manufacturing processes. For instance, lifecycle assessments can provide insights into how different production techniques affect sustainability, guiding companies toward greener alternatives.

The insights gained from data analysis are invaluable. They help manufacturers make informed decisions that can lead to:

  • Enhanced product design and functionality: For example, innovations like ultra-thin pads or organic materials that are both biodegradable and absorbent have emerged from thorough data analysis regarding user preferences.
  • Reduced waste and carbon footprint: By understanding production data, companies can optimize their supply chain and minimize waste, contributing to a healthier planet.
  • Increased customer satisfaction and loyalty: When products align with consumer values, such as sustainability and performance, customers are more likely to remain loyal to the brand. Studies show that about 70% of consumers are willing to pay more for sustainable products.

A Case Study in Innovation

For instance, companies utilizing customer feedback data have created customizable sanitary products that cater specifically to evolving needs. One notable example is the surge in subscription services like Cora and Lola, where users can personalize their deliveries based on flow and lifestyle. This approach has not only redefined user experience but also paved the way for innovative materials that align with sustainable practices.

Improving Product Functionality Through Testing

Another critical aspect of data analysis in the innovation of sustainable sanitary pads lies in evaluating the performance of materials under varying conditions. By conducting rigorous testing and analyzing the data collected during these trials, manufacturers can better understand how different materials perform in real-life usage scenarios. This process includes:

  • Resistance to Leakage: Data analysis allows companies to assess which materials provide optimal absorbency and comfort, leading to the development of products that effectively address consumer concerns about leakage.
  • Durability: By examining how materials hold up during physical activities, such as exercise or swimming, companies can create reliable sanitary pads that meet the dynamic needs of modern consumers.
  • Environmental Impact: Data-driven lifecycle assessments allow brands to compare traditional materials to more sustainable options, helping them make informed decisions about sourcing and production.

This level of scrutiny and adaptation enhances the overall functionality of products, ensuring that they are not only eco-friendly but also practical for everyday use. Enhancing Supply Chain Efficiency Through Data Analytics

One of the critical advantages of leveraging data analysis in the production of sustainable sanitary pads is the enhancement of supply chain efficiency. As manufacturers seek to increase the sustainability of their products, the need for an optimized supply chain becomes paramount. By analyzing various datasets, including supplier performance, transportation logistics, and production schedules, companies can achieve more streamlined operations.

Supply Chain Transparency: A Key to Sustainability

In the realm of sustainable products, transparency is not just a buzzword; it is a necessity. Data analytics helps companies identify and evaluate each supplier’s environmental practices, ensuring that the materials used in their sanitary pads are sourced sustainably. Key factors include:

  • Supplier Audits: By analyzing audit data and performance metrics, companies can pinpoint suppliers that adhere to eco-friendly practices and those that need improvement. This creates a framework for selecting suppliers aligned with sustainability goals.
  • Carbon Footprint Analysis: Utilizing data to assess the carbon footprint associated with different stages of production—from raw material extraction to delivery—enables companies to make informed decisions that prioritize sustainable practices.
  • Waste Reduction Strategies: Data-driven insights help in identifying points within the supply chain where waste occurs, whether it’s material, time, or energy. By addressing these inefficiencies, manufacturers can significantly lower their environmental impact.

Through improved supply chain management, companies do not just enhance their bottom line; they also contribute to a more sustainable future by minimizing waste and ensuring responsible sourcing practices.
